(Show a calendar to the children) 

Can you name the day that has been squared in red. It is Sunday. Sunday is also called the Sabbath Day. We are going to talk about what it means to keep the Sabbath Day holy. Have you ever heard that phrase before- Keep the Sabbath Day holy?

The fourth commandment says “Remember the Sabbath Day, to keep it holy.” What does that mean?
This means that on Sundays we only do things that remind us of Heavenly Father and Jesus, such as going to church, reading the scriptures, saying our prayers, helping people, spending time with family and other reverent things that help us feel the spirit. Heavenly Father and Jesus have given us seven days in a week. They have asked us to dedicate one day each week (Sunday) to them and only do spiritual things on that day. After all that Heavenly Father and Jesus have done for us and given us, that doesn’t seem like a lot to ask, does it?
It is not easy to know whether an activity is something we should be doing on the Sabbath. Even adults have a hard time with this. If an activity helps you think about Jesus and is helping you be more like Him, then it is a good activity for Sunday. Going to church and being reverent, playing scripture games with your family, writing letters, visiting relatives, praying, reading scriptures, visiting the sick, helping mom cook dinner, watching church videos are all activities we can do on Sunday.
Activities that are not appropriate for the Sabbath are shopping, playing with friends, playing sports, going out to a restaurant, and even deep cleaning the house. I realize that everyone is different with their standards, but prophets have advised us not to do these things on the Sabbath.
We are going to play a game to test your knowledge on what are the best activities for the Sabbath. I have a BIG calendar here.
Calendar was enlarged from enchantedlearning.com but could just google image blank calendar. "Remember the Sabbath Day" clipart is from Friend, Nov. 2004 http://www.lds.org/churchmagazines/11-2004-Friend/Nov2004Friend.pdf
The "Sabbath day" title clipart is from "Sunday is a Special Day", Friend January 1985, sorry that I don't have a link! You could use "The Lord's Day" title from http://www.lds.org/churchmagazines/11-2004-Friend/Nov2004Friend.pdf
We will have two teams. One person from a team will come and draw a "Activity Card" from this bag underneath the calendar. The card will have an activity on it that that person must decide if they are going to act out the activity or draw the activity on the board for their team. Their team will try to identify what the activity is and whether or not they should do it on the Sabbath. If your team answers both you get one point for your team. Then a member can put the "Activity Card" on the big calendar. Here are some rules. Please listen to them and follow them or we can’t play the game.
1.        The person acting or drawing the activity may not talk to their team guessing until after the activity has been drawn or acted. Teachers can help at any time if you don’t understand your activity and can help you guess!
2.        The team guessing may not shout out any answer. They should  whisper the answer to a teacher on their team. Then the teacher can raise her hand and answer for the team.
3.        The person can use any member on his or her team to help with the acting. If you need two or more people to help make activity more clear. Only whisper to your teammate.
(Play the game until time ends. Try and get both teams to end up with the same amount of points)
